Commit Graph

976 Commits

Author SHA1 Message Date
delvh
b847608c6b implemented "DO A BARREL ROLL!" - Easteregg 2020-07-11 15:23:57 +02:00
DieGurke
b5e83272a6 When opening a chat holding unread messages, it scrolls to the first one 2020-07-11 14:57:15 +02:00
DieGurke
9111880dcf Little Bug Fix 2020-07-11 14:46:13 +02:00
DieGurke
5caa5381b0 chats with most recent messages get moved to the top 2020-07-11 14:18:38 +02:00
DieGurke
77911e8f9a Merge branch 'develop' into f/display_unread_messages 2020-07-11 10:59:23 +02:00
DieGurke
d1368d43c8 UI isn't shown if there arn't any unread messages 2020-07-11 10:46:17 +02:00
DieGurke
022b516ceb Implemented nice UI 2020-07-11 10:40:42 +02:00
ef43150941
Merge pull request #183 from informatik-ag-ngl/f/pictures
Add attachment creation support, display picture messages
2020-07-11 08:01:23 +00:00
d503655534
Merge pull request #49 from informatik-ag-ngl/f/password_in_login_credentials
Add strong salted password hashing using PBKDF2
2020-07-11 07:26:16 +00:00
c46faccb73
Add strong salted password hashing using PBKDF2 2020-07-11 09:25:42 +02:00
4b4fbaeee3
Merge pull request #181 from informatik-ag-ngl/f/password_in_login_credentials
Adjust to new LoginCredentials API
2020-07-11 07:24:47 +00:00
704d7cf7ee
Merge branch 'develop' into f/password_in_login_credentials 2020-07-11 09:21:49 +02:00
718937cdec
Merge pull request #30 from informatik-ag-ngl/f/password_in_login_credentials
Store password instead of password hash in LoginCredentials
2020-07-11 07:14:12 +00:00
DieGurke
6cb9c41ea0 UnreadMessagesAmount gets displayed correctly now (despite refresh bug) 2020-07-10 23:25:55 +02:00
99efe40521
Fix Javadoc typo
Co-authored-by: delvh <dev.lh@web.de>
2020-07-10 21:05:57 +00:00
DieGurke
11b3cebcb9 Added getUnreadAmount function and changed ContactListCellFac' constr. 2020-07-10 22:41:59 +02:00
delvh
16f8d73a7c Added image preview when an image is used as attachment
additionally:
- added search icons
- solved problem of Scrollbars being shown too far from the right side
(all praise FX, Swing did not offer such a simple solution)
- relocated infoLabel into the highest row, is now located above the
messageList
2020-07-10 20:53:28 +02:00
delvh
5bd80a2ebc Added maximum size for displaying sent images
additionally:
- made selecting of bmp or gif images possible
- defined a DEFAULT_ICON_SIZE in which most icons are loaded
- displayed attachment button with attachment icon
2020-07-09 22:47:29 +02:00
0e4fec100a
Merge pull request #182 from informatik-ag-ngl/f/cache_map
Add CacheMap
2020-07-09 18:12:20 +00:00
6db489c868
Add attachment creation support, display picture messages 2020-07-09 16:16:06 +02:00
cc860d19c1
Improve a comment
Co-authored-by: delvh <dev.lh@web.de>
2020-07-09 14:07:34 +00:00
f7ac79d872
Fix hideous timing bug 2020-07-09 15:18:06 +02:00
ab61d2dbfd
Add subclass consumption for Cache with CacheMap#getApplicable 2020-07-09 10:53:27 +02:00
9257f3fad9
Simplify cache storage with a CacheMap class 2020-07-09 09:37:31 +02:00
ae6728fdef
Adjust to new LoginCredentials API 2020-07-09 09:13:26 +02:00
delvh
31da9c4af6 Current working status 2020-07-09 09:12:41 +02:00
delvh
0297bada2a
Merge pull request #180 from informatik-ag-ngl/f/context_menu
Added context menu in MessageControl
2020-07-08 22:08:53 +02:00
delvh
b23b19c891
For the first time DELETED Javadoc
Co-authored-by: CyB3RC0nN0R <CyB3RC0nN0R@users.noreply.github.com>
2020-07-08 21:46:44 +02:00
delvh
272d3f08ef Added context menu in MessageControl 2020-07-08 21:31:02 +02:00
e27772b531
Merge pull request #46 from informatik-ag-ngl/f/groupMessages
Group Messages
2020-07-08 19:16:45 +00:00
3e3d651b87
Merge pull request #174 from informatik-ag-ngl/f/groupMessages
Group Messages
2020-07-08 19:15:55 +00:00
DieGurke
973fd69cf2 Applied suggestions from @delvh 2020-07-08 14:15:44 +02:00
DieGurke
4a7ad7e1fd
Extracted into local variable
Co-authored-by: delvh <dev.lh@web.de>
2020-07-08 13:55:19 +02:00
DieGurke
71c7d6344b Adjusted Query and implemented pending groupMessageStatusChange proc*ing 2020-07-08 13:53:10 +02:00
a2a2177728
Store password instead of password hash in LoginCredentials 2020-07-08 12:32:24 +02:00
delvh
8bb6b051b9
Merge branch 'develop' into f/groupMessages 2020-07-08 09:04:51 +02:00
delvh
f9cbc7a62c
Merge pull request #178 from informatik-ag-ngl/f/more_icons
Added multiple (recording) icons and change them on recording.
Updated and simplified IconUtil API.
Dismissed rethrowing of image loading error.
2020-07-08 08:56:48 +02:00
delvh
8f48ad4cc2 Dismissed rethrowing of image loading error
Additionally cleaned up Javadoc A LOT in IconUtil and banned the word
"icon" from appearing in Javadoc there (it returns an Image, not an
Icon).
2020-07-07 21:00:45 +02:00
delvh
1312a4afc7 Defined theme specific icon folders, renamed icon loading method 2020-07-07 17:02:39 +02:00
delvh
4f2c1f8a97 Added multiple (recording) icons and change them on recording 2020-07-06 22:35:06 +02:00
delvh
00a9185f81 Updated and simplified IconUtil API 2020-07-06 22:33:04 +02:00
23e07a6e91
Fix some inconsistencies 2020-07-06 16:14:14 +02:00
fc20f3688f
Filter out subclasses in ObjectMessageProcessor 2020-07-06 12:34:13 +02:00
5f595e640a
Active Code Review 2020-07-06 11:40:13 +02:00
delvh
18716cbfc7
Merge pull request #177 from informatik-ag-ngl/f/attachment_display
Added attachment icons and notified user if an attachment is present
2020-07-06 10:00:14 +02:00
delvh
3af3592e7a Added attachment icons and notified user if an attachment is present 2020-07-05 23:25:07 +02:00
ceec10d819
Merge pull request #176 from informatik-ag-ngl/f/maven_shading
Fix Fat JAR Generation
2020-07-05 20:27:44 +00:00
delvh
11b50e4fe5
Merge branch 'develop' into f/groupMessages 2020-07-05 17:01:11 +02:00
DieGurke
ead5673d6d
Apply suggestions from code review (not everything)
Co-authored-by: CyB3RC0nN0R <CyB3RC0nN0R@users.noreply.github.com>
2020-07-05 16:53:27 +02:00
72d585f4bb
Add Linux and Windows JavaFX Dependencies 2020-07-05 16:19:51 +02:00